The Oregon Treaty was made to avoid war between Britain and the United States.
President James K. Polk negotiated with Great Britain to obtain the Oregon Territory for the United States. The negotiations culminated in the Oregon Treaty of 1846, which established the border between U.S. and British territories at the 49th parallel, except for the Vancouver Island area. This resolution helped avoid potential conflict and solidified U.S. claims to the Pacific Northwest.

Jay's Treaty was signed in 1794 in order to resolve issues between the United States and Great Britain, including British seizure of American ships and impressment of American sailors. It aimed to improve trade relations between the two countries and avoid a potential war.
